HB&P EMPLOYEES LEND A HELPING HAND TO LOCAL HOMELESS SHELTER

On Friday afternoon, July 30, HB&P Partners sent eleven volunteers to lend a helping hand at the Carpenter’s Shelter, a local Alexandria, Virginia dedicated to ending homelessness and improving the lives of those in need.

Carpenter's Shelter
  When the HB&P team arrived at the Carpenter’s Shelter they were warmly greeted by volunteer coordinator Courtney Bishop, for a brief orientation. Courtney tasked HB&P volunteers with cleaning and organizing the Shelter’s two food pantries, where food and beverage donations are stored and used by food preparation volunteers and families in Shelter’s Aftercare program.

HB&P team of accountants rolled up their sleeves and went to work; clearing the shelves, checking each item for expiration dates and restocking everything in an orderly fashion; all while interacting with a second crew of kitchen volunteers from a local church, who were preparing the evenings meal.

“There was plenty of work to go around” said Mike Rafferty, accountant at HB&P. With such a large inventory of food we kept busy until the end of the afternoon. The work was both gratifying and fun,” concluded Mike.


The kitchen and food pantries play a vital role at the Carpenter’s Shelter, providing over 800 meals annually to those in need. “It was inspiring to see the regular volunteers at the shelter prepare a meal for the evening,” commented HB&P accountant Sanyia Alkharusi. “I realized how simple acts by a few can mean so much to so many. As an HB&P employee it was a great team-building experience and a testament to firm’s big heart towards the needs of the community ; as an individual, it was just as rewarding to give back – a fun afternoon,” concluded Sanyia.

  Carpenter's Shelter

Halt Buzas & Powell team members appreciated the time they were able to spend at the Carpenter’s Shelter and look forward to future volunteer opportunities. 

The Carpenter’s Shelter has been in operation since 1988.  Their mission is to end homelessness through services, education, and advocacy.  Through a collaboration of volunteers, donors, and corporate sponsors, the Shelter has helped improve the lives of families in need throughout the Alexandria area for 22 years.

About Halt, Buzas & Powell, Ltd.

Halt, Buzas & Powell is a full-service CPA and management consulting firm that provides accounting, auditing, taxation, management systems and outsourced accounting services to individuals, not-for-profits and businesses in the greater Washington region. Founded in 1969, the firm’s devotion to exceptional service, quality and value has led to HB&P being recognized as an Alexandria Professional Service Business of the Year.  HB&P is consistently listed in the Washington Business Journal Book of Lists, as one of the area’s top 50 CPA firms. Headquartered in Alexandria, Virginia with an office in Bowie, Maryland, HB&P has also been honored as one of the region’s Best Places to Work by Washington Business Journal.
